Конкатенация: что это такое и зачем нужна в программировании?
Конкатенация - это операция по объединению двух или более строк в одну. В языке программирования это можно сделать с помощью оператора "+" или метода concatenate().
Примеры кода на разных языках:
1. JavaScript:
javascript
let str1 = "hello";
let str2 = "world";
let result = str1 + " " + str2;
console.log(result); // выводит "hello world"
2. Python:
python
str1 = "hello"
str2 = "world"
result = str1 + " " + str2
print(result) # выводит "hello world"
3. Java:
java
String str1 = "hello";
String str2 = "world";
String result = str1.concat(" ").concat(str2);
System.out.println(result); // выводит "hello world"
В основном, конкатенация используется для создания новой строки из нескольких уже существующих строк, например, для вывода сообщений на экран, объединения адреса с именем пользователя и т.д. Важно помнить, что использование оператора "+" для большого количества строк может привести к ухудшению производительности, так как каждое новое соединение строк создает новый объект в памяти. В таких случаях следует использовать StringBuilder/StringBuffer в Java или другие аналоги на других языках, для более эффективной работы с длинными строками.